Herzlich willkommen zum Podcast „Hiob“ mit mir, Pfarrer Martin Möller. In dieser spannenden Reihe nehme ich Sie mit auf eine tiefgehende Reise durch das Buch Hiob, eines der faszinierendsten und herausforderndsten Bücher der Bibel. Zentrale Themen unseres Lebens werden eine Rolle spielen: Das Leid und die Anfechtungen, die Frage nach der Gerechtigkeit Gottes. Und was genau ist eigentlich das Böse und - existiert es? 1974 nahm die TelefonSeelsorge Bielefeld-OWL (Ostwestfalen-Lippe) ihre Arbeit auf. Das ist jetzt genau 50 Jahre her. Wir haben dieses Jubiläum zum Anlass genommen, eine PodCast-Reihe zu produzieren, die einen Blick hinter die Kulissen der TelefonSeelsorge wirft.

Theologie für Kinder hilft Familien, wichtige Wahrheiten über Gott, sich selbst und die Welt, in der sie leben, an ihre Kinder weiterzugeben. Selbst komplexere theologische Aussagen werden durch anschauliche Analogien greifbar gemacht. Das Buch kann jüngeren Kindern vorgelesen werden oder man lässt es sich von Schulkindern vorlesen. Teenies können die verschiedenen Bibelstellen nachschlagen. Das Buch enthält ein Glossar mit den wichtigsten Begriffen der Bibel, die Kinder kennen sollten, sowie für jedes Kapitel Fragen zur Wiederholung.
